    Is there a way I can enter my VIN on my truck to see if the TSBs have been performed on it?

    I just got the truck last week and want to make sure everything on this is up to date.

    When I had my MINI they had a place on the company website where you enter your VIN to see if there were any outstanding recalls or TSBs that affected you and your car.

    any help on this would be appreciated.

    http://www.toyotaownersonline.com/
    You'll have to register as the current owner of the truck.

    Special note on frame recall: some guys have said that they haven't gotten anything from Toyota regarding frame rot & the reason is that when the recall campaign began Toyota purposely targeted areas of the U.S. that have extreme wet,winter conditions where salting the roads is frequent i.e; if your vehicle was originally sold in say, AZ or CA (where these conditions don't exist) there's no reason to & I've been under my truck many times & my frame is rust rot free, but I'm in SoCal... go figure:D
